createssh Fundamentals Explained
createssh Fundamentals Explained
Blog Article
When the public key continues to be configured on the server, the server will permit any connecting consumer that has the private important to log in. Throughout the login procedure, the client proves possession of your personal key by digitally signing The crucial element exchange.
SSH, or safe shell, is definitely an encrypted protocol utilized to administer and communicate with servers. When dealing with a Linux server you could usually invest Significantly of your time and effort in a terminal session linked to your server via SSH.
When you've got saved the SSH crucial with a different identify apart from id_rsa to save lots of it to a distinct location, use the next structure.
Oh I read now that it’s only to confirm plus they fundamentally exchange a symmetric critical, and the general public important encrypts the symmetric crucial so the non-public critical can decrypt it.
Hardware Security Modules (HSMs) provide an extra layer of security for SSH keys by maintaining private keys stored in tamper-resistant hardware. Rather than storing private keys inside a file, HSMs keep them securely, avoiding unauthorized accessibility.
Our mission: to help individuals learn how to code at no cost. We achieve this by making A large number of videos, articles, and interactive coding classes - all freely accessible to the public.
Even though You aren't logging in to your distant Pc, you should however authenticate employing a password. The remote Laptop or computer must discover which consumer account the new SSH critical belongs to.
Each technique has its possess measures and things to consider. Making a number of SSH keys for various web-sites is straightforward — just give Every important a distinct identify in the technology procedure. Control and transfer these keys adequately to stay away from getting rid of usage of servers and accounts.
In the event the command fails and you get the mistake invalid format or element not supported, you may be using a hardware safety createssh critical that doesn't assistance the Ed25519 algorithm. Enter the next command in its place.
All over again, to crank out several keys for various web sites just tag on something like "_github" to the tip of the filename.
Each time a consumer requests to connect to a server with SSH, the server sends a information encrypted with the general public essential that will only be decrypted through the related private vital. The consumer’s community device then employs its non-public essential to try to decrypt the information.
2. Double-click the downloaded file to begin the installation wizard along with the PuTTY Welcome display screen seems. Simply click Future to start the set up.
Password authentication will be the default system most SSH customers use to authenticate with distant servers, but it suffers from prospective stability vulnerabilities like brute-force login attempts.
The initial step to configure SSH crucial authentication towards your server is usually to produce an SSH crucial pair on your neighborhood Personal computer.